Hey there! We’re Hera and Mark, a warm and playful couple from the vibrant heart of Russia. We love sharing our adventures, whether it’s cooking up a storm in the kitchen or exploring the great outdoors. We speak both English and Russian, so come say hi! Join us for some fun
Browse live webcams by country. Click a country to filter the listing instantly.
XX Webcams
(3114)
Colombia Webcams
(643)
United States Webcams
(79)
India Webcams
(75)
Russia Webcams
(61)
Germany Webcams
(47)
Ukraine Webcams
(45)
Romania Webcams
(43)
South Africa Webcams
(37)
Venezuela Webcams
(33)
Philippines Webcams
(30)
China Webcams
(27)
France Webcams
(25)
United Kingdom Webcams
(24)
Vietnam Webcams
(24)
Japan Webcams
(21)
Kenya Webcams
(21)
Italy Webcams
(19)
Mexico Webcams
(13)
Brazil Webcams
(10)
Spain Webcams
(10)
Sri Lanka Webcams
(9)
Turkey Webcams
(9)
Netherlands Webcams
(7)
Australia Webcams
(6)
Poland Webcams
(6)
Canada Webcams
(5)
Hungary Webcams
(5)
Argentina Webcams
(4)
Austria Webcams
(3)
Belgium Webcams
(3)
Switzerland Webcams
(3)
Peru Webcams
(3)
Ecuador Webcams
(2)
South Korea Webcams
(2)
Lesotho Webcams
(2)
Bangladesh Webcams
(1)
Cuba Webcams
(1)
Egypt Webcams
(1)
Greece Webcams
(1)
Ireland Webcams
(1)
Kyrgyzstan Webcams
(1)
Lithuania Webcams
(1)
Morocco Webcams
(1)
Madagascar Webcams
(1)
Malaysia Webcams
(1)
New Zealand Webcams
(1)
Portugal Webcams
(1)